Transaction 1579aa76670633934086dd2ff9870f5c9b446c266cbb5ffbcc9cdece5fa21b9a

1 Input
2 Outputs
  • 1579aa76670633934086dd2ff9870f5c9b446c266cbb5ffbcc9cdece5fa21b9a:0
  • value  2720256
    address  1KiyJX9ipbHP7pazUKKeMgmsmVPraVXMfF
  • 1579aa76670633934086dd2ff9870f5c9b446c266cbb5ffbcc9cdece5fa21b9a:1
  • value  147247455
    address  3DTv2f2RcsU14PmgNy4rK2g382bFQjTBVy